A SPECIAL PLACE - CREATIVE ARTS PROGRAM HIGH SCHOOL CLASSES (Ages 14-22)
All classes run for six weeks and include an instructor and an assistant instructor for a 1:6 ratio (12 students maximum per class). If your child needs a higher level of support or an aide for support during the class, you will need to have a parent or sibling attend or provide an aide.
Chorus – Tuesdays and Thursday 6:30pm to 7:30pm We will learn to sing as a group, practicing twice a week. We will perform at different venues in the area. Glee 101!
Pre-Theater – Tuesdays and Thursday 7:30pm to 8:30pm This will be an introduction class for theater. We will learn to perform dances and small skits.
Saturday Night Fun and Games – Saturday from 6:00 pm to 8:30pm Eat at Café Turning Pointe! Place your food order from a local restaurant of our choice and eat with friends. Then hang out for the evening playing games, doing crafts, watching a movie and maybe even a dance! Every week will be different!
Individual Music Lessons Learn to play the piano or hand drums, or join a drumming circle. If you have a favorite instrument you would like to play – just let us know! Cost Per Student: $25.00 per 30 minute lesson (Lesson times will be scheduled to meet once a week)
Turning Pointe’s Special Needs Community Center will be the first recreation facility dedicated to Special Needs, and will feature a state of the art facility that includes a 25 meter swimming pool, regulation basketball court, locker room facilities, and activity rooms for recreational, fitness and social programs specifically tailored to the needs of adults and children with disabilities.
